Oral
Referring to the initial stage of Freudian psychosexual development, during which the mouth is the primary source of pleasure and exploration.
Death Instinct
A concept in psychoanalytic theory referring to an unconscious drive toward decay, destruction, and death.
Libido
A term used to describe sexual desire or drive, often considered as an instinctual component of personality in psychoanalytic theory.
Psychosexual Stages
Freud’s theory of childhood development focusing on different parts of the body as primary sources of pleasure and conflicts at each stage.
